Supplier Portal

Smart but simple vendor onboarding

Simplify the collection of financial, contractual, and due diligence information from your suppliers with our intelligent vendor portal.

  • Reduce onboarding time with conditional questionnaires.
  • Eliminate manual chasing and updates with a collaborative platform.
  • Automatically triage vendor reviews across teams.

Streamlined data collection

Omnea enables vendors to directly upload documents, submit details, and respond to requests. Every portal is automatically customized, so suppliers only provide information relevant to their business. Easy for suppliers, easy for you.

Easily collaborate with vendors

Communicate directly with suppliers and eliminate the need for middleman mediation and manual chasing. Omnea collects all the crucial details from the start, and makes it easy to go back and collect more.

Powered by AI

Automated risk summaries

Perform instant risk assessments thanks to AI-powered overviews. Omnea provides clear, actionable insights, helping you make informed decisions quickly and manage vendor risks effectively.

Save time with automated pre-qualification checks.
Identify risks & threats without lifting a finger.
Easily respond to issues with recommended remediation steps.
“Omnea's Supplier Portal is game-changing for supplier onboarding at AlphaSights. The intuitive design makes it easy to manage supplier information, reducing response times and onboarding. Our team loves how effortlessly they can collaborate with suppliers and access the details they need through a single platform. We couldn't be happier with the results.”

Darren Bosman

Director of Procurement

Smart pre-filling

Automatically populate vendor information based on Omnea’s supplier database to save time on new purchases and renewals.

Unified vendor repository

Embrace a single source of truth for vendor data. Omnea centralizes all vendor information, ensuring accuracy, efficiency, and streamlined vendor management.